Output 11326f12779011f380195fc0a13dc8814f50ca4006e1a93ae68824e879e4427c:1

value
10675000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 882fb157271dff0e8cf24e7037ef74d72abfdf3e OP_EQUAL
address
3E76xP7bmBGBa32BLcjieVn9EGvDTT2RKv
transaction
11326f12779011f380195fc0a13dc8814f50ca4006e1a93ae68824e879e4427c
confirmations
450498
spent
true